Why does the atomic radius increase as you go from the top to the bottom of a chemical family

The atomic radius is defined as one-half the distance between the nuclei of identical atoms that are bonded together.

The atomic radius of atoms generally increases from top to bottom within a group. As the atomic number increases down a group, there is again an increase in the positive nuclear charge. However, there is also an increase in the number of occupied principle energy levels. Higher principal energy levels consist of orbitals which are larger in size than the orbitals from lower energy levels. The effect of the greater number of principal energy levels outweighs the increase in nuclear charge and so atomic radius increases down a group.

The Length of a rectangle is 5 centimeters less than twice its width . The perimeter of the rectangle is 80cm. What are the dime
borishaifa [10]
Perimeter is the sum of all a shapes sides.

with that in mind, we know a rectangle has four sides. with 2 pairs being the same.

The length as told is, 5 centimeters less than two times the width. Two times the width would be 2w and five less than that would be minus five. so the length is 2w - 5

now to find the perimeter we do two times the width + two times the length.

2w + 2(2w -5) = 80.
Distribute: 2w + 4w - 10 = 80
Add ten to both sides and combine the 2w & 4w:
6w = 90
Divide both sides by 6: w = 15.

with this we know the width is 15. to find length plug in 15 to the 2w - 5 equation.

2(15) - 5 = 30 - 5 = 25.

Slap on the units and width = 15 cm, length = 25 cm
